All donations. this amount of the total money in campaigns comes from 0.26% of the country. so fewer than two thirds of 1% of americans were responsible for more than two thirds of all the money spent in the 2010 election. how about this? here's about 25% of the money contributed to federal campaigns in 2010. about a quarter of the money came from 0.01% of americans. 1% of 1% of the country gave 25% of all the money spent in the last election cycle. as for this year's election in what's becoming the year of seemingly limitless spending, about 80% of the money raised by super pacs has come from...
